X-Git-Url: https://review.openocd.org/gitweb?a=blobdiff_plain;f=src%2Fserver%2Fserver.h;h=5e862815bb1eadd465b4647e50b1df355f557747;hb=6e95f16d0a7d2b07caa1340b3bc3c2309ea12043;hp=2bfedb490ab43b5a976238d50d845ffd84eeb8b9;hpb=8775a0f6638d966b6ef135b488da6efb954e2573;p=openocd.git diff --git a/src/server/server.h b/src/server/server.h index 2bfedb490a..5e862815bb 100644 --- a/src/server/server.h +++ b/src/server/server.h @@ -38,20 +38,20 @@ enum connection_type CONNECTION_PIPE }; -typedef struct connection_s +struct connection { int fd; struct sockaddr_in sin; - command_context_t *cmd_ctx; + struct command_context *cmd_ctx; struct service *service; int input_pending; void *priv; - struct connection_s *next; -} connection_t; + struct connection *next; +}; -typedef int (*new_connection_handler_t)(connection_t *connection); -typedef int (*input_handler_t)(connection_t *connection); -typedef int (*connection_closed_handler_t)(connection_t *connection); +typedef int (*new_connection_handler_t)(struct connection *connection); +typedef int (*input_handler_t)(struct connection *connection); +typedef int (*connection_closed_handler_t)(struct connection *connection); struct service { @@ -61,7 +61,7 @@ struct service int fd; struct sockaddr_in sin; int max_connections; - connection_t *connections; + struct connection *connections; new_connection_handler_t new_connection; input_handler_t input; connection_closed_handler_t connection_closed; @@ -77,9 +77,9 @@ int add_service(char *name, enum connection_type type, unsigned short port, int server_init(void); int server_quit(void); -int server_loop(command_context_t *command_context); +int server_loop(struct command_context *command_context); -int server_register_commands(command_context_t *context); +int server_register_commands(struct command_context *context); /** * Defines an extended command handler function declaration to enable